What is the cheapest month to fly from Boston to Hyderabad?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Boston to Hyderabad,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Boston to Hyderabad is September, where tickets cost $839 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and June,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,429 and $1,426 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Boston to Hyderabad?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Boston to Hyderabad,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Boston to Hyderabad, you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 12%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 16 weeks before departure.

  • Which transportation options can I use at Rajiv Gandhi International Airport?

    You have several ways you can get from the Hyderabad Airport to the city. A taxi costs around ₹744 ($10) to ₹968 ($13) and takes about 25min. App-based cabs like Uber and Ola are available at the airport. You can also opt for the Pushpak luxury airport line buses, which offer comfortable travel to different parts of the city.

  • Can I leave some of my luggage at Hyderabad Rajiv Gandhi International Airport (HYD)?

    At HYD, you’re free to leave your luggage since the airport boasts a Storage Room Facility. The counters for this facility are at the airport village, accessible only via tickets. The tickets, valid for only an hour, are sold at the Arrivals Level.

  • What are the public transportation options to Boston Logan International Airport (BOS)?

    If you’d like to travel to BOS using public transit, take an MBTA Red Line or Commuter Rail to South Station and transfer to Silver Line Route SL1, which stops at all terminals. Alternatively, take the MBTA Blue Line subway to the Airport Station. Here, board a free Massport Shuttle Bus to your terminal.

  • Where can my child have fun while we wait for our flight to Hyderabad Rajiv Gandhi International Airport (HYD)?

    At BOS, you can let your child have fun at one of the airport’s KidPort playgrounds, equipped with toys and child-proof play areas. They’re found near Gate 18 in Terminal A, Gates 15 and 30-36 in Terminal B, and Gate 25 in Terminal C.

  • Does Boston Logan International Airport (BOS) have lounges?

    BOS has several lounges, notably Air France Lounge, near Gate 4 in Terminal E; American Airlines Admirals Club, near Gate B4 in Terminal B; The Lounge, near Gate C19 in Terminal C; The Club, on the airside of Terminal E; British Airways Lounge, on Level 3 of Terminal E’s Airside; and Emirates Lufthansa Lounge, a short distance from British Airways Lounge. You only need to pay an entrance fee to enter the Lounge or The Club. In contrast, you must be traveling with their affiliate airline to enter any of the other lounges.

  • Where should I leave my car at Boston Logan International Airport (BOS)?

    If you’d like to leave your car till you return from your trip at BOS, do so at the Central Parking Garage. Connected to all terminals via covered walkways with moving sidewalks, this garage boasts top-notch security and affordable parking rates.

  • Flights to Hyderabad from Boston are served by Boston Logan International Airport (BOS) and Hyderabad Rajiv Gandhi International Airport (HYD). BOS is the primary airport serving Greater Boston and New England. It’s a hub for Delta and Cape Air, and a focus city for JetBlue. HYD is the fourth busiest airport in India by passenger traffic. It’s a hub for Alliance Air, Blue Dart Aviation, Amazon Air, IndiGo, and SpiceJet, and a focus city for Air India and AIX Connect.
  • The airlines serving flights from Boston to Hyderabad have layovers at different destinations, notably Paris (CDG), Frankfurt am Main (FRA), Munich (MUC), Mumbai (BOM), and Rome (FCO). As this is the case, the airline you'll travel with will determine your layover destination(s).
  • In case you intend to fly with an infant, BOS and HYD feature nursing rooms equipped with comfy seating, changing tables, sinks, and power outlets, in which you can privately breastfeed and change his/her nappies. At BOS, nursing suites are on the Airside and Landside of Terminal A and near Gate B7 in Terminal B, while Mamava suites are near Gate B18 in Terminal B, Gate C8 in Terminal C, and Gates E9 in Terminal E. At HYD, there are 15 rooms spread across the airport.
